The Community & Children's Services Committee is scheduled to convene on Tuesday, 5 May 2026, with a public session commencing at 1:45 pm. The agenda includes the election of a Chair and Deputy Chair, alongside the appointment of members to various sub-committees and portfolios. A significant portion of the meeting is dedicated to discussing major works and renewal programmes for the Golden Lane Estate, as well as fire safety and investment works at Great Arthur House.
Appointments to Sub-Committees and Portfolios
A key item on the agenda involves the appointment of members to various sub-committees and portfolios for the upcoming civic year. This includes the Housing Management and Almshouses Sub-Committee, the Safeguarding and Special Educational Needs Sub-Committee, and the Homelessness and Rough Sleeping Sub-Committee. Members will also be asked to appoint representatives to the Integrated Care Sub-Committee (of the City and Hackney Place-based Partnership), the Education Board, the Projects and Procurement Sub-Committee, the Equity, Equality, Diversity & Inclusion Sub-Committee, the Crime and Disorder Scrutiny Sub-Committee, and the Health and Wellbeing Board. Additionally, Lead Members will be appointed to specific portfolios, including Adult and Children Safeguarding, Young People, and Carers' and Special Educational Needs Champion. The report pack details the proposed composition and terms of reference for these groups, aiming to enhance the committee's oversight and the department's delivery of outcomes.
Golden Lane Estate Major Works
The meeting is scheduled to receive updates on the Golden Lane Estate Major Works Renewal Programme. This includes discussions on Phase 1, focusing on Crescent House, and Phase 2, which covers all blocks on the estate excluding Crescent House and Great Arthur House. Furthermore, there will be a report concerning Great Arthur House Fire Safety and Investment Works. These discussions are expected to outline the progress and plans for significant renewal and safety initiatives within the City of London Corporation's housing stock.

Order of the Court of Common Council
The committee will receive the Order of the Court of Common Council dated 23 April 2026 for information. This order outlines the constitution, quorum, and membership of the Community and Children's Services Committee for the 2026/27 civic year, as well as its terms of reference. The committee's responsibilities include children's services, adults' services, education, libraries, social housing, public health, and sport/leisure activities.
The meeting will also include the election of a Chair and Deputy Chair for the committee, as per the established standing orders.
